Sara's Pepperberry Scones
 
recipe image
Prep Time: 0 Minutes
Cook Time: 15 Minutes
Ready In: 15 Minutes
Servings: 6
Here in Tassie, we have Pepperberry trees. I'm not sure if the berries are available easily to other places, although I have seen them dried in the shops. I love them, and came up with this recipe. Everyone loved them the first time I made them, so it became a regular thing! Fresh berries are best, but I have made them with some I had picked and left to dry. The flavour is similar, but the fresh ones leave a wonderful purple colour through the scone, and the flavour carries through the scone better as well. Make sure you preheat your baking tray!
Ingredients:
2 cups self raising flour
1/2 teaspoon salt
2 tablespoons butter
1 cup milk
1 garlic clove, crushed
2 tablespoons parmesan cheese, grated
1/2 cup pepper berries
Directions:
1. Sift flour & salt into a bowl.
2. Add parmesan cheese and garlic.
3. Melt butter and pour into flour. Add milk gradually, stirring with a knife, until you have a moist dough.
4. Turn onto floured board, and knead berries into dough. Press dough out until it is about 1 inch thick. Cut with a cookie cutter or glass, and place on a hot floured tray with each scone touching.
5. Bake at 220C for 10-15 minutes.
6. Serve hot, with chilled butter.
